The Olugbon of Ile Igbon , Oba Francis Olusola Alao has expressed concern over suffering of Nigerians and economic situation of the country

The monarch who is worried about the future of the country said President Tinubu should do something and improved on the economic situation and well being of Nigerians.

The monarch while speaking with Journalists in his palace after he hosted The General Overseer of the Redeemed Christian Church of God Pastor Enoch Adeboye in his palace said ‘i am not happy because Nigerians are suffering.Majority of Nigerians are living in abject poverty today’

I am a progressive king.I personally, I told Baba Adeboye that the country is at the brink beause the leadership we are witnessing today is our product. Much is expected of them.I wish God Almighty would guide them right.But there is corruption in every part of the country.”

“I am not happy because Nigerians are suffering.Majority of Nigerians are living in abject poverty today. We pray for President Bola Ahmed Tinubu move quickly and do something great to change this scenario.And he should look at those people he is appointing.

“He should be able to appoint people who have the fear of God; character must be part of his choice of appointment. He must choose people with good character, not only people with pedigree and academic inclination. They should have good character that when they get to office, do would not continue to do the way the others have been doing.The civil service is corrupt.The politicians are corrupt.So where do we find solace now? God Almighty will guide the president right.”

Speaking on Baba Adeboye’s visit to Ile Igbon, Oba Alao said “To the glory of God.I thank God who has made us to witness today.And by His grace, I think few weeks ago I got a call from baba’s office that he is visiting Orile Igbon; to come and pay homage to this ancient town and also pray for me ahead of Year 2024. So, I just feel that today is a great day for me.For the first time in history that Pastor E.A. Adeboye, the General Overseer of the Redeemed Christian Church of God visited my palace.We’re very grateful to Almighty God. We are thankful to him, we appreciate his visit and I know more blessing will come to this town from now onward and plenty development. It is a joyful day for me.

“We had discussion, a private discussion and it had to do with phe progress and peaceful co-existence of the nation, Nigeria. My environment here, Surulere Local Government, Ogbomoso and Oyo State. All baba is saying is that he is praying for those at the federal and also for those in the state.are the federal and also for those in the state because he believes in the power prayer. He talked about all what is going on in the country; the economic situation in the country and baba is saying that he would continue to pray for God to direct the people at the helms of affairs to the right part, so that there will be great improvement economically in this country. And also, I pray for politicians, knowing fully well, you know who I am”
